  • Build 3.10.03 available for download

    Hello,

    We uploaded a new build on the website, version 3.10.03. This mainly fixes an issue with the Extension 2/SP3 builds of 3ds Max 2015 on DR render servers, but it also has a few smaller fixes:

    Build 3.10.03 (official) (12 January 2015)
    ==============

    Modified features:
    (*) V-Ray RT GPU: Added support for VertexColor texture;
    (*) V-Ray RT GPU: Basic support for rendering VRayDirt texmap;
    (*) VRayMetaball: Added support for MaxScript vector color source;
    (*) VRayProxy: Force first map channel option disabled by default;
    (*) .vrmesh viewer: Added a slider controlling the point size of particles;
    (*) .vrmesh viewer: Enabled OpenGL point smoothing only when the point size is greater than 1.0;

    Bug fixes:
    (*) V-Ray: Fixed 3ds Max 2015 with Extension 2 crash on remote DR hosts;
    (*) V-Ray: Fixed hairs smooth normals rendering with V-Ray Standalone;
    (*) V-Ray: Fixed MaxScript VFB functions not working when V-Ray RT set as production renderer;
    (*) V-Ray RT: Added export of GI ambient occlusion parameters;
    (*) V-Ray RT: Fixed export of "sample lookup" Irradiance Map parameter;
    (*) V-Ray RT: Fixed not exporting the default geometry type for objects with type set to Default in the V-Ray object properties;
    (*) V-Ray RT GPU: Fixed crash when UVW coordinates are invalid;
    (*) V-Ray RT GPU: Fixed crash with refractive overlapping faces;
    (*) V-Ray RT GPU: Fixed Light Cache loading on DR hosts;
    (*) VFB: Fixed crash caused by NaN output values with Curve color correction;
    (*) VFB: Fixed wrong time stamp when loading images from history;
    (*) VRayClipper: Fixed artifacts near the edges of intersection surfaces;
    (*) VRayHDRI: Fixed "Match Bitmap Size as Closely as Possible" 3ds Max option to work for VRayHDRI with Legacy Direct3D driver;
    (*) VRayHDRI: Fixed viewport preview not working for map channels differing from 1;
    (*) V-Ray RT: Fixed crash when disc light has VRayColor for texture;
    (*) V-Ray RT: Fixed issue with multiple disc lights with different colors rendering only the color of the first light;
    (*) VRayProxy: Fixed crash with displacement when no vertex normals are present;
    (*) ply2vrmesh: Fixed conversion from Alembic particles, that was causing crash during rendering;

      What does it mean? I thought that VrayProxy and displacement doesn't work together??

      Comment


      • #4
        Originally posted by Mnietek2707 View Post
        What does it mean? I thought that VrayProxy and displacement doesn't work together??
        Yes that is correct. In 3DSMax displacement is not supported on VrayProxies, but in V-Ray for Maya it is supported.
        Since with version 3.x V-Ray for 3DSmax comes with V-Ray Standalone, some bugs which are already fixed in V-Ray for Maya have to be ported into Standalone version that comes with 3DSMax.
